Summary
Shreshth Saxena is a research scientist and PhD candidate at McMaster LIVELab who blends neuroscience, psychology, and computer vision to translate academic insights into real-world AI products. With nine years of experience across academia and industry—including roles at Max Planck, Fitivity, and as a consultant—he specializes in on-edge deep learning, scalable eye-tracking methods, and applied vision systems. He has a strong academic foundation (PhD work at McMaster, Master's from Delhi) and a track record of shipping mobile ML features that reached mass audiences. As a consultant he helps organizations operationalize cutting-edge research into reliable systems, and he brings a rare combination of teaching, mentorship, and production deployment experience. A self-described binary thinker with a playful sense of humor, he often bridges rigorous experimental methods with pragmatic engineering to drive impact.
